Native Teams is a global EOR with a strong focus on Europe and Eastern Europe, in particular.
Overview: Native Teams at a Glance
After analyzing 100 EOR providers beyond just a few pros and cons but actually going through the entire sales process and employing people through the EOR, we could not stop without actually reviewing Native Teams.
Native Teams supports companies to hire employees abroad in more than 45 countries using their Employer of Record Model (EOR) without setting up their own entities. They position themselves as a pragmatic, product-forward global payroll outsourcing provider aimed at fast-moving startups and scaling SMEs. Their pitch is straightforward: strip back unnecessary complexity, give HR and finance teams the essentials to hire fast across jurisdictions, and back that with responsive customer success.

How Native Teams Is Scoring: Our Data-Driven Analysis
Native Teams is rather a payment company but started to establish a strong name in the EOR space as well. They offer very low prices that are unmatched in the industry. However, they can improve when it comes to transparency into their exact pricing and product suite.
4.0 /5.0
โ Broad EOR coverage across multiple regions, with strength in emerging markets
โ Global mobility and visa support available
โ Supports both employee and contractor-style engagements
โ Strong payroll and cross-border payment capabilities
โ Limited recruitment or contractor sourcing support
โ No background checks
โ Service depth varies by country
4.0 /5.0
โ Pricing is done in a tiered structure based on the total employment cost per employee which is less flexible to plan with and can be confusing:
— Tier 1: Up to โฌ1000 total cost โ โฌ99
— Tier 2: From โฌ1000 to โฌ4000 total cost โ โฌ199
— Tier 3: Over โฌ4000 total cost โ โฌ299
โ Real country-specific pricing often significantly higher than advertised
โ Additional fees (late payment, expense processing) not always obvious upfront
โ Pricing clarity depends heavily on sales discussions
3.6 /5.0
โ No minimum commitment
โ Flexible contract structure suitable for fast-scaling teams
โ Simple onboarding and exit mechanics
โ No credit card payments
โ Limited supported payment currencies (primarily EUR, USD, GBP)

Pros & Cons of Native Teams
Native Teams does not require long onboarding cycles or deep enterprise workflows. If your priority is hiring someone abroad in days rather than weeks, the platform gets the job done quickly, with fewer internal approvals and a more startup-friendly flow than many competitors.
Most EOR platforms treat payments as an afterthought. Native Teams does the opposite, their wallets, cards, and payout system are surprisingly robust for a mid-tier EOR.
For companies that pay a mix of employees, contractors, and gig workers, the financial tooling is a genuinely valuable differentiator.
If youโre tired of clunky enterprise dashboards, Native Teams is refreshing. Their platform is easy to learn, intuitive, and doesnโt require HR or finance teams to spend hours onboarding. Small teams will appreciate this immediately.
Native Teams offers account managers and generally fast replies, particularly for straightforward HR and payroll questions. Response times are better than many similarly-priced EOR vendors. There are some mixed reviews on G2 and Trustpilot, so this might depend on the country and the account manager assigned.
The global benefits offering is practical, affordable, and easy to activate. While not as deep as top-tier providers, itโs enough for most startups hiring in mainstream markets.
Native Teams advertises EOR โfrom $99/monthโ, but real pricing typically falls between $300 and $400 per employee/month in most countries.
Additionally:
- Some add-on fees are not clearly disclosed during early sales conversations.
- Their late payment penalties and processing fees can surprise first-time users.
While NativeTeams offer many payment options to transfer money across the globe, they do not offer dedicated contractor management services.
Native Teams is not built for:
- multi-step approval workflows
- deep HR automations
- integrations to company’s native systems
- highly customized contract logic
- advanced compensation structures
- multi-country HRIS sync
If you need these features, providers like Deel, Rippling, or Remote will outclass Native Teams easily.
Native Teams lacks the modern integration ecosystem expected from mid-market EORs in 2025.
Missing features include:
- Zero-touch onboarding
- HRIS integrations (HiBob, Bamboo, Personio, Workday)
- ATS integrations
- ERP/Accounting integrations
- API or Zapier automations
This forces teams to rely on spreadsheets or manual updates, which becomes painful as headcount
Native Teamsโoffers only limited additional services that might be difficult if customers want everything in one platform.
While core EOR is solid, the platform doesnโt offer:
- Contractor hiring support
- Background checks
- Talent sourcing
- Dedicated recruiting tools
